Bolivia's president declared a state of emergency to address blockades caused by protests against austerity measures, which have disrupted supplies and led to violence and economic issues.

  • Bolivian President Rodrigo Paz declared a state of emergency to remove blockades disrupting food and fuel supplies.
  • The state of emergency allows the military to support police in restoring order and reopening roads.
  • Protests against austerity measures have led to 17 deaths, 365 arrests, and widespread economic disruption.
